Explore two of Canada’s most beautiful cities using your See Vancouver & Beyond Card. Vancouver, dubbed Canada’s “Pearl of the Pacific,” is the largest city in the province of British Columbia and the third-largest city in Canada. Surrounded by water on three sides, Vancouver has close to 200 parks, including well-known Stanley Park, one of the world’s greatest urban preserves. Enjoy a great panoramic view of downtown from the Vancouver Lookout, take a city tour, or visit the iconic Capilano Suspension Bridge. Then, travel by motorcoach and ferry to Victoria, the “City of Gardens.” Victoria has a colorful history and you will see British influences everywhere. The bustling inner harbor is a great place to walk and explore. On your own, perhaps indulge yourself with Afternoon Tea at the historic Fairmont Empress Hotel or visit magical Butchart Gardens.
Day 1: Vancouver. Arrive in Vancouver. The remainder of the day is at leisure.
Day 2: Vancouver. Two full days to use your See Vancouver & Beyond Card.
Day 3: Vancouver. Two full days to use your See Vancouver & Beyond Card.
Day 4: Vancouver–Victoria. Travel to Victoria by motorcoach and ferry.
Day 5: Victoria. Two full days to use your See Vancouver & Beyond Card.
Day 6: Victoria. Two full days to use your See Vancouver & Beyond Card.
Day 7: Victoria. Departure from Victoria.
